Montreal police (SPVM) arrested a suspect in connection with the murder of a 48-year-old man following a stabbing incident at a bar in the borough of Côte-des-Neiges–Notre-Dame-de-Grâce (CDN–NDG) last month.

SPVM said they arrested the suspect, a 40-year-old man, yesterday after a search operation of a home in Côte-Saint-Luc.

He was taken to the courthouse this morning and charged with second-degree murder, assault, and battery.

SPVM received a 911 call on Aug. 9 about two people with stabbing wounds at a bar located on chemin de la Côte-des-Neiges.

Upon their arrival, the police found two victims: a 36-year-old man with injuries to the lower part of the body and a 48-year-old man unconscious with injuries to the upper part of his body.
